
Dr. Joel Kahn explains how sexual dysfunction can signal hidden heart disease and the tests that reveal true cardiovascular risk.
Cardiologist Dr. Joel Kahn breaks down the powerful link between sexual health and vascular health. He explains why erectile changes, arousal issues, and lubrication problems often appear years before heart attacks—and how advanced testing can reveal hidden disease early. Dr. Kahn outlines the lifestyle, nutrition, nitric-oxide-boosting strategies, and supplements that support healthy arteries, better circulation, and stronger sexual function in both men and women.
Joel Kahn, MD, FACC of Detroit, Michigan, is a practicing cardiologist and a Clinical Professor of Medicine at Wayne State University School of Medicine. He graduated Summa Cum Laude from the University of Michigan Medical School. Known as “America’s Healthy Heart Doc”. Dr. Kahn has triple board certification in Internal Medicine, Cardiovascular Medicine, and Interventional Cardiology. He was the first physician in the world to be certified in Metabolic Cardiology with A4M/MMI and the University of South Florida. He founded the Kahn Center for Cardiac Longevity in Bingham Farms, MI, in 2015.
Dr. Kahn has authored scores of publications in his field, including articles, book chapters, and monographs. He writes health articles and has 6 books in publication, including Your Whole Heart Solution, Dead Execs Don’t Get Bonuses and The Plant-Based Solution, and Lipoprotein(a): The Heart’s Silent Killer. He has had appearances on Dr. Phil, The Doctors Show, Dr. Oz, Larry King Now, and the Joe Rogan Experience. He has been awarded a Health Hero award from Detroit Crain’s Business. His podcast, Heart Doc VIP, is listened to worldwide.
